Estate sale — What You Need to Know
The vehicle is being sold by the executor or administrator of a deceased person's estate. The sale requires proof of authority to sell estate assets before the title can transfer.
Seller guidance
You must establish your legal authority to sell the vehicle. This typically requires Letters Testamentary (if there is a will) or Letters of Administration (if there is no will), issued by the probate court. Bring these letters to the DMV — they authorize you to sign as the seller and transfer the title. Some states allow small estate affidavits for low-value vehicles outside of formal probate.
Buyer guidance
Verify that the executor or administrator has active, court-issued authority to transfer the vehicle. Request a copy of the Letters Testamentary or Letters of Administration. Without proper authority, the title transfer can be challenged by other beneficiaries or creditors of the estate.
Legal note (Colorado-specific)
Colorado allows a small estate affidavit (CRS 15-12-1201) for estates under $80,000. The affidavit may be used 10 days after death if no personal representative has been appointed. Present the notarized affidavit, death certificate, and vehicle title at the county clerk's office for title transfer.

Safety checkpoints for rv buyers
Test all LP gas appliances and check propane system for leaks
Inspect roof and seams for water damage — the #1 destroyer of RV value
Verify generator run hours and service history
Check slide-out mechanism operation and seal condition
Confirm smoke, CO, and LP detectors are operational and within manufacturer date
Test fire extinguisher charge and accessibility
Verify emergency exit window operation and condition
Inspect tire DOT date codes — RV tires age out before they wear out

Carnegie Estate sale rv template — when to file
Colorado requires title transfer within 60 days of the sale date on the bill of sale. For estate sale transactions specifically, file at Colorado DMV – Carnegie (Visit https://dmv.colorado.gov to find the nearest Carnegie office) during normal hours: Mon–Fri 8:00 AM–5:00 PM (verify hours with local office). Miss the 60-day window and Colorado typically charges a late-transfer penalty plus accrued use tax, and the seller can remain on the title for civil liability until the buyer completes retitling. Bring the signed title, the completed Carnegie bill of sale, your government-issued ID, and payment for the $7.00 title transfer fee plus 2.9% sales tax on the purchase price.
